Buying Guide: Key Purchase Considerations

  • Capacity and serving size: Choose a model that aligns with your typical family size or cooking needs. Mini cookers work well for individuals, while larger models suit families or meal-prep.
  • Cooking technology: Fuzzy logic or sensor-based systems adjust cooking parameters automatically for consistent texture. Manual presets are simpler but may require trial-and-error.
  • Versatility: Consider whether you want a dedicated rice cooker or a multicooker with steaming, slow cooking, and sautéing capabilities.
  • Ease of cleaning: Inner pots with non-stick coatings or ceramic surfaces simplify cleanup; detachable lids or dishwasher-safe components are beneficial.
  • Keep-warm and delay timers: These features allow flexible scheduling and can keep rice warm for extended periods without drying out.
  • Ease of use and maintenance: Look for intuitive controls, clear indications of modes, and robust build quality for long-term use.
  • Accessories: Steam trays, measuring cups, and recipe books add value by expanding cooking options and portion control.
  • Price-to-value balance: More features can justify a higher price if they align with your cooking style and kitchen space.

When selecting a rice cooker, weigh both capacity and versatility against your routine. If you frequently prepare a variety of grains and vegetables, a multicooker with steaming and sautéing options may save time and reduce cookware. For simple, consistent white rice, a compact unit with reliable fuzzy logic and a durable inner pot could be the best fit.
